Llys-y-Fran Lake is a scenic country park and reservoir located near Haverfordwest in Pembrokeshire. Visitors to this countryside destination can enjoy walking, cycling, stand-up paddleboarding, kayaking, and fishing around the expansive waters. The site also features an activity centre and an on-site cafe serving food and refreshments, making it a great location for an outdoor day out in West Wales.
Facilities at the venue include designated accessible parking spaces and level access routes around the main visitor centre and reservoir paths. Accessible toilet facilities are available on site for visitors. The venue also offers all-terrain mobility scooters for hire, enabling individuals with mobility requirements to explore the surrounding trails and lakeside paths with ease.
